Turn the cardboard over so you are looking at the back, then fold down the raw edges of your fabric towards the centre of the board.Starting in one corner start making large zigzag stitches connecting the top and bottom edges, about 1- 2 cm from the edges of the fabric.Stitch back and forth across the whole length, turning the piece over occasionally to make sure your stitching still looks nice and neat with no warping.Remove the pins from the top and bottom edges, then gently start to pull the stitches taut moving along all of the stitches, starting at the knotted end.Secure the thread by doing a few over-stitches or tying a knot, but be sure to lose none of the tension. If you need to, trim any excess fabric away from around the edge of your piece, so that it is at least 8-10 cm longer and wider than your cardboard cut out.Pin the centre of each side of the fabric to the edge of the board making sure your fabric is taut and wrinkle free. Cut out the cardboard just inside your pencil line by a couple of millimetres so that it will fit snuggly inside your frame.
